(We interupt this thread for a rant...)

So, I learned my lesson today. Unless they come through in a major way, I'm done with one local merchant in particular and probably all local merchants in general.

Wanted a good walking around "street" bag and found a Lowepro Classified 200 AW at a Phoenix brick & mortar store selling for $169 (list $199.) I figured $30 below list was reasonable so I bought one. Come to find out that B&H sells the Black-colored version for $149. Now I've tried to be a proponant of doing business with local stores so long as items are within a reasonable price gap. I would not call a $20 difference unreasonable.

However, I bought the Sepia-colored version which B&H are selling for $116!!! WHAT!!?? A $54 gap? Are you kidding me? So, I composed the following to the local store's Retail Manager:

---------------

Dear Judith,

You don't know me from Adam but if you did, you'd know that on the photography-related forums that I frequent, I've tried to champion the cause of brick & mortar stores. I've always felt that even in this age of internet shopping, establishments like Photomark, Tempe Camera and Foto Forum are, in fact, valuable to Phoenix area photographers. As I often tell people, "Let's see you get something off the web 20 minutes from now."

I purchased a Lowepro Classified 200 AW in "Sepia" from you folks on February 5th for $169.99. I've subsequently discovered that while the Black-colored version is selling at B&H for $149.00 (in my opinion, an acceptable $20 difference), the Sepia-colored version from B&H is selling for ONLY $116. Is the Sepia-colored version by any chance actually being phased out or discontinued? Was $169.99 really a correct price?

I fully understand that local, independent merchants can not be expected to compete penny for penny with B&H, Adorama, etc. but a difference of nearly $54 is simply too much to let pass as the "price of doing local business."

Unfortunately for me, I have an all-day shoot scheduled for February 9th, which will preclude me from being able to return to Photomark within the five-day return period. Rest assured if I were not tied up on the 9th, I'd be camped on your doorstep in search of a full refund.

As I said, I've been a proponent of doing business with local merchants as often as price-gap reason will allow, but with this pricing difference, I'll be re-evaluating that stance. This much of a price difference is, well, a total relationship breaker.

What's truly odd is that I also purchased a P Series-sized Lee .6 GND from you for a price that was actually at or below the best price I could find on the web.

I respectfully request you look into the price difference on the Sepia-colored Lowepro Classified 200 AW. I'd like to know whether or not there should have been a price change that perhaps didn't make it to the sales floor. I grant you, we're talking about B&H here but we're also talking about a nearly $100 drop from the full list price of $199.99 which is significant even by B&H standards. Something just doesn't feel right in all of this.

Thank You for your time.


---------------

So, I'll either get my wheel greased or I'll forever be done with local camera shops. I hope they do right but I have a feeling I'm going to be left holding the bag (with a $54 price gap...) As they say, no good deed goes unpunished...

I have cut way back on my purchasing from brick and mortar stores. The two in San Diego won't usually price match or even cut a discount for a good customer. That said, last year I bought a Canon 2X II extender from one of the stores here in town. B&H's current price is $10 cheaper. Purchasing it from B&H (with shipping and tax—I always pay use tax on my internet purchases) would have netted me a discount of $7.95. Really not worth it in my opinion, especially when I had the lens in hand when I walked out the door.
